This is a first-come, first serve program and checks will be available until funding is depleted. Program Requirements are:. Must reside in the Choctaw Nation service area, proof of address, Native Americans 55 and older, non-Native Americans 60 and older residing in a Native American household, must provide income proof, disabled persons at least 55 or older receiving congregate services living in housing for the elderly. Participants must be in a current certification and receiving checks from the Choctaw WIC program.

Infants must be at least 4 months old to receive farmers market checks. You do not have to have a WIC appointment to pick up your checks, you may walk in and ask for them. To avoid long waiting times be sure to call first and ask about a convenient time. Farmers Market participants will also receive a list of farmers in alphabetical order by county.
